After Mike Smith and Jonathan Hay (collectively known as Smith and Hay) received exceptional feedback for their debut album Jazz, they still felt a little musically unsatisfied. They went back into the studio and reworked some of the debuts songs, added several new tunes and released Jazz (Deluxe).
The LP skyrocketed up the Billboard Charts and reached the top spot. Jazz (Deluxe) by Smith and Hay became the number one jazz album in the country. The LP is #1 Billboard Jazz, #1 Billboard Jazz Contemporary, #5 Billboard Heatseekers and #21 Billboard Independent.
This album features production work by the legendary King Tech along with a host of other features. The fiery and political first single “A Party Going On” featuring Kxng Crooked and Ranna Royce went viral. The 24 song Jazz (Deluxe) album has an array of features with both Kxng Crooked and Royce da 5’9” from Slaughterhouse, Cyhi The Prynce, Jerome “Bigfoot” Brailey of Parliament Funkadelic, DJ King Tech of Sway and Tech and the remaining member of the legendary PM Dawn. In addition to these collaborations, Smith and Hay worked with Iliana Eve, Antik, King Graint, Faincarter, Aneesa Badshaw and The Visionary and The Architect.
And what would jazz be without the jazz legends? Smith and Hay got some of the best horn players in music, Benny Reid and Jerry Hey, to play on Jazz (Deluxe). Reid’s work really shines on “Can’t Help Falling In Love” featuring 15 year old Iliana Eve.
Mike Smith told journalist Cyrus Langhorne, “Jazz is the musical form of freestyle rapping. This is a different kind of jazz. Many of the great jazz artists lived tragic lives and expressed that anguish in their music. We want to connect that artistic sentiment to a new audience.” Smith continued,
“It’s been a pretty quiet genre the last 30 years. The first great music stars came from jazz and many artists today mimic it, without realizing it, what the greats already did. We want to showcase that.”
